September 9, 2026 at 5:30 PM - Special Called Meeting

1. Discussion and possible action regarding the evaluation, duties, discipline, contract, or termination of the District’s legal counsel and designated board attorney, including discussion with legal counsel regarding related legal issues. Possible Closed Session pursuant to Texas Government Code Sections 551.071(1) and (2).

2. Discussion and possible action regarding the termination of the professional services agreement and contract with Kazen, Meurer & Pérez, L.L.P. and authorization to seek new temporary legal representation, including discussion with legal counsel regarding related legal issues. Possible Closed Session pursuant to Texas Government Code Sections 551.071(1) and (2).

3. Discussion and possible action regarding the termination of the professional services agreement with Kazen, Meurer & Pérez, L.L.P. for the collection of delinquent taxes, including setting the effective date of termination, authorizing the Superintendent or designee to provide written notice, and discussion with legal counsel regarding related legal issues. Possible Closed Session pursuant to Texas Government Code Sections 551.071(1) and (2).

4. Discussion and possible action to authorize the District’s administration to issue a Request for Proposals (RFP) for professional legal services related to delinquent tax collection, including approval of the RFP timeline, criteria, and evaluation process and discussion with legal counsel regarding related legal issues. Possible Closed Session pursuant to Texas Government Code Sections 551.071(1) and (2).

5. Discussion and possible action to authorize the Superintendent or designee to establish and create a full-time equivalent (FTE) position for an in-house General Counsel, including development of the position description, qualifications, compensation structure, other administrative matters necessary to implement the position, and discussion with legal counsel regarding related legal issues. Possible Closed Session pursuant to Texas Government Code Sections 551.071(1) and (2).
